    Comments Thread For: Jose Benavidez, Decorated Amateur Signs With Top Rank

    Highly decorated amateur Jose Benavidez has signed a promotional contract with Top Rank. The 17 year old won the Golden Gloves championship at 141 lbs. 6 months ago and is making his pro debut this Saturday on the Martirosyan-Ouma undercard at the Hard Rock in Las Vegas under the tutelage of Freddie Roach. Top Rank PR Director Lee Samuels said that Benavidez is the best prospect of the 2010 class. [Click Here To Read More]
